Holiday Candle
($40, Lohn)
This limited edition holiday candle is scented with notes of clementine, clove and rose and packed in a carton featuring artwork by Toronto-based illustrator Julia Mercanti. Bonus: 10% from every sale of this candle will be donated to Daily Bread Food Bank.
